Refine Search

Countries

Place

Hemel Hempstead, Hertfordshire, England

Access Type

1

Type

1

Public Tags

No tags available

o LT T T e A/1099/85 C.A. 207-209 Road, Hemel Hempstead. High Street, Berkhamsted. Two-storey front, single- ..

... Showroom 4/1149/85. Junction Mayand parking. lands Avenue/Cleveland 4/1104/85 C.A. Unit 18, Road, Hemel Hempstead. 211 High Street, Berkham- Two high technology units sted. Shop front. and car parking. 4/!]()5885LB. Manor 4/1151/85. 339 High House Yard ...